You can add an empty box and add branches where you check that session.assigned.resources and session.assigned.webtop are not empty.
Unfortunately, you may encounter this error and the user receive a tcp reset. In v12.1.0, several cases have been fixed but as I said, the best at the moment is to define a datagroup containing allowed SP connectors and trap the SAMLRequest, decode it, retrieve the SAML SP identifier and execute a lookup against the datagroup.
